Abbey of La Sauve-Major
Paths of Compostela - At the edge of the tracks
33670 La Sauve

The Abbey of La Sauve-Majeure, a former Benedictine abbey of the eleventh century located in La Sauve en Gironde, is a Romanesque jewel classified as a UNESCO World Heritage Site and famous for its medieval sculptures and its role on the roads of Santiago de Compostela.

Abbey of Saint-Ferme
Abbey
33580 Saint-Ferme

The abbey of Saint-Ferme, a former Benedictine abbey of the 13th and 14th centuries, located in Saint-Ferme en Gironde, is a major step on via Lemovicensis towards Saint-Jacques-de-Compostelle, combining religious and defensive architectural heritage.

Abbey Saint-Pierre de Vertheuil
Romanesque Church
33180 Vertheuil

The abbey of Saint-Pierre de Vertheuil, a former Benedictine abbey and then Augustinian of the 11th century, located in Vertheuil en Gironde, is a medieval jewel marked by reconstructions in the 18th century and remarkable Romanesque remains.
